Shell programming FAQ NO.1
|
|
1, the shell is why I have no procedure seems wrong, but the operation is being given up? Answer : You may write the script in dos environment, at the end of his trip is "\r\n" and shell Accepted at the end of the trip is "\n," so there baffling error; Solutions : 1. . .
